使用binlog 做增量数据同步的时候没有生成本地的binlog文件,配置文件:
pump_servers:
- host: 10.0.0.51
ssh_port: 22
port: 8250
deploy_dir: /home/tidb/deploy/pump-8250
data_dir: /home/tidb/deploy/pump-8250/data
log_dir: /home/tidb/deploy/pump-8250/log
config:
gc: 7
arch: amd64
os: linux
drainer_servers: - host: 10.0.0.52
ssh_port: 22
port: 8349
deploy_dir: /home/tidb/deploy/drainer-8349
data_dir: /home/tidb/deploy/drainer-8349/data
log_dir: /home/tidb/deploy/drainer-8349/log
config:
syncer.db-type: file
syncer.relay.log-dir: relaybinlog.drainer
syncer.replicate-do-db:- epp
syncer.to.dir: /home/tidb/binlog/pb
syncer.to.retention-time: 2
arch: amd64
os: linux
集群状态
[root@tidb01 log]# tiup cluster display mnn-cluster
tiup is checking updates for component cluster …
Starting componentcluster
: /root/.tiup/components/cluster/v1.11.0/tiup-cluster display mnn-cluster
Cluster type: tidb
Cluster name: mnn-cluster
Cluster version: v5.0.0
Deploy user: tidb
SSH type: builtin
Dashboard URL: http://10.0.0.51:2379/dashboard
Grafana URL: http://10.0.0.51:3000
ID Role Host Ports OS/Arch Status Data Dir Deploy Dir
- epp
10.0.0.52:8349 drainer 10.0.0.52 8349 linux/x86_64 Up /home/tidb/deploy/drainer-8349/data /home/tidb/deploy/drainer-8349
10.0.0.51:3000 grafana 10.0.0.51 3000 linux/x86_64 Up - /home/tidb/deploy/grafana-3000
10.0.0.51:2379 pd 10.0.0.51 2379/2380 linux/x86_64 Up|L|UI /home/tidb/deploy/pd-2379/data /home/tidb/deploy/pd-2379
10.0.0.51:9090 prometheus 10.0.0.51 9090 linux/x86_64 Up /home/tidb/deploy/prometheus-9090/data /home/tidb/deploy/prometheus-9090
10.0.0.51:8250 pump 10.0.0.51 8250 linux/x86_64 Up /home/tidb/deploy/pump-8250/data /home/tidb/deploy/pump-8250
10.0.0.52:4002 tidb 10.0.0.52 4002/10080 linux/x86_64 Up - /home/tidb/deploy/tidb
10.0.0.52:4003 tidb 10.0.0.52 4003/10081 linux/x86_64 Up - /home/tidb/deploy/tidb_server
10.0.0.52:20160 tikv 10.0.0.52 20160/20180 linux/x86_64 Up /home/tidb/deploy/tikv-20160/data /home/tidb/deploy/tikv-20160
10.0.0.52:20161 tikv 10.0.0.52 20161/20181 linux/x86_64 Up /home/tidb/deploy/tikv-20161/data /home/tidb/deploy/tikv-20161
10.0.0.52:20162 tikv 10.0.0.52 20162/20182 linux/x86_64 Up /home/tidb/deploy/tikv-20162/data /home/tidb/deploy/tikv-20162
Total nodes: 10
具体操作:
mysql> select * from insurance_fun;
±—±------±-------------±-------------------------±---------±--------------------±---------±--------------------±--------±-------+
| id | funNo | funName | funUrl | createBy | createDate | updateBy | updateDate | remarks | status |
±—±------±-------------±-------------------------±---------±--------------------±---------±--------------------±--------±-------+
| 1 | face | 人脸识别 | idcard.html | admin | 2019-07-18 13:21:49 | admin | 2019-07-18 13:21:51 | NULL | 1 |
| 2 | sign | 电子签名 | readingInstructions.html | admin | 2019-07-18 17:42:28 | admin | 2019-07-18 17:48:56 | NULL | 0 |
| 3 | pic | 影像补全 | portrait.html | admin | 2019-07-18 17:42:30 | admin | 2019-07-18 17:48:59 | NULL | 1 |
| 4 | code | 发短信 | sendCode.html | admin | 2019-07-17 11:06:20 | admin | 2019-07-17 11:06:23 | NULL | 0 |
| 5 | pay | 支付 | getPayList.html | admin | 2019-07-18 17:42:35 | admin | 2019-07-18 17:49:02 | NULL | 0 |
±—±------±-------------±-------------------------±---------±--------------------±---------±--------------------±--------±-------+
5 rows in set (0.02 sec)
mysql> select * from insurance_fun;
±—±------±-------------±-------------------------±---------±--------------------±---------±--------------------±--------±-------+
| id | funNo | funName | funUrl | createBy | createDate | updateBy | updateDate | remarks | status |
±—±------±-------------±-------------------------±---------±--------------------±---------±--------------------±--------±-------+
| 1 | face | 人脸识别 | idcard.html | admin | 2019-07-18 13:21:49 | admin | 2019-07-18 13:21:51 | NULL | 1 |
| 2 | sign | 电子签名 | readingInstructions.html | admin | 2019-07-18 17:42:28 | admin | 2019-07-18 17:48:56 | NULL | 0 |
| 3 | pic | 影像补全 | portrait.html | admin | 2019-07-18 17:42:30 | admin | 2019-07-18 17:48:59 | NULL | 1 |
| 4 | code | 发短信 | sendCode.html | admin | 2019-07-17 11:06:20 | admin | 2019-07-17 11:06:23 | NULL | 0 |
±—±------±-------------±-------------------------±---------±--------------------±---------±--------------------±--------±-------+
4 rows in set (0.00 sec)
但是查看本地的增量确没有数据
[root@tidb02 drainer-8349]# ls -rtl
total 0
drwxr-xr-x 2 tidb tidb 28 Jul 4 2022 scripts
drwxr-xr-x 2 tidb tidb 26 Jul 4 2022 conf
drwxr-xr-x 2 tidb tidb 21 Oct 17 12:56 bin.old.v5.0.0
drwxr-xr-x 2 tidb tidb 21 Oct 18 16:05 bin
drwx------ 2 tidb tidb 19 Mar 10 17:23 relaybinlog.drainer
drwxr-xr-x 2 tidb tidb 51 Mar 10 17:28 log
drwxr-xr-x 2 tidb tidb 23 Mar 10 17:33 data
[root@tidb02 drainer-8349]# du -sh *
137M bin
60M bin.old.v5.0.0
4.0K conf
4.0K data
74M log
0 relaybinlog.drainer
4.0K scripts
[root@tidb02 drainer-8349]# pwd
/home/tidb/deploy/drainer-8349